Matrix Child Limit
Netsuite says that the limit on matrix child items is 2000. However, when we create a parent with 1800 children, it does create the children but when trying to update the parent, Netsuite gives the error message saying the limit is 2000 and we should select fewer matrix options. Even though only 1800 children exist, we still get this 2000 limit warning. What is the actual limit Netsuite. Not some idealist marketing jargen but how many children can a parent have before it breaks. Keep in mind, if the page loads super slow or the parent can not be updated
